- The distance between Waipoua Forest, New Zealand and Fairbanks, Alaska, Usa is approximately 11,664 km or 7,248 mi.
- To reach Waipoua Forest in this distance one would set out from Fairbanks, Alaska bearing 211.6° or SS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Waipoua Forest bearing 195.9° or SSW .
- Waipoua Forest has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Fairbanks, Alaska has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
- Waipoua Forest is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Fairbanks, Alaska is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 17.3 °C (31.1°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 32.2 °C (58°F) less in Waipoua Forest.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1307.9 mm (51.5 in) more which is equivalent to 1307.9 l/m² (32.1 US gal/ft²) or 13,079,000 l/ha (1,398,232 US gal/ac) more. About 5 3/4 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.3° higher in Waipoua Forest than in Fairbanks, Alaska.
